Czym jest wtyczka Autoptimize?
Autoptimize to popularna wtyczka WordPress, która służy do przyspieszenia działania witryn internetowych. Jej zadaniem jest zmniejszenie ilości kodu, który musi być przesłany z serwera do przeglądarki użytkownika. Autoptimize potrafi automatycznie minifikować i agregować pliki CSS, JavaScript i HTML. W praktyce oznacza to usuwanie zbędnych znaków (takich jak spacje czy komentarze) i łączenie kilku plików w jeden większy, co redukuje liczbę zapytań do serwera i może znacząco poprawić czas wczytywania strony.
Wtyczka działa w tle i wymaga jedynie prostego skonfigurowania w panelu WordPressa. Po instalacji użytkownik może wybrać, które rodzaje plików chce optymalizować. Autoptimize może także wstrzykiwać najważniejsze style CSS bezpośrednio do nagłówka strony oraz odkładać ładowanie pełnych arkuszy stylów na później. Dzięki temu strona szybciej wyświetla się w oczach odwiedzającego.
Opis i działanie Autoptimize
Po zainstalowaniu Autoptimize dodaje nową pozycję w menu administracyjnym WordPressa. Ustawienia wtyczki pozwalają na uruchomienie m.in. minifikacji kodu HTML, CSS i JavaScript. Gdy opcje są włączone, Autoptimize łączy wskazane pliki i zapisuje je w pamięci podręcznej. Przy kolejnych odwiedzin strony przeglądarka otrzymuje już gotowe, zoptymalizowane pliki.
Autoptimize wstrzykuje skompresowane arkusze stylów bezpośrednio do sekcji <head>, a skrypty przenosi do stopki strony. Takie działanie sprawia, że przeglądana treść pojawia się szybciej, zanim wszystkie pliki zostaną wczytane. Wtyczka potrafi też usunąć zbędne elementy, np. domyślny skrypt do obsługi emotikon WordPressa. Dzięki temu kod witryny staje się lżejszy.
Popularność i wsparcie
Autoptimize cieszy się dużą popularnością – korzystają z niego miliony stron na całym świecie. Wtyczka jest dostępna za darmo w oficjalnym katalogu WordPressa (repozytorium), co oznacza, że każdy może ją pobrać i zainstalować bez dodatkowych opłat. Autorzy pluginu regularnie aktualizują go i udostępniają nowe funkcje. Dzięki aktywnemu wsparciu społeczności i deweloperów Autoptimize jest stale rozwijane i dostosowywane do najnowszych wersji WordPressa.
Warto także wspomnieć, że Autoptimize jest zgodne z wieloma wtyczkami i motywami. Działa praktycznie na każdej stronie – od prostych blogów aż po skomplikowane sklepy internetowe. Jako wtyczka open source (GPL) gwarantuje dostęp do kodu źródłowego oraz swobodę użycia i modyfikacji przez każdego użytkownika.
Dla kogo jest przeznaczona?
Autoptimize sprawdzi się w każdej witrynie, której zależy na szybszym wczytywaniu. Szybkość strony ma znaczenie zarówno dla odbiorców, jak i dla robotów wyszukiwarek, dlatego warto zadbać o optymalizację. Wtyczkę polecają zarówno twórcy blogów, jak i właściciele sklepów internetowych. Korzystają z niej osoby początkujące, ale również doświadczeni administratorzy stron, gdyż interfejs jest przejrzysty, a podstawowe ustawienia wymagają jedynie zaznaczenia kilku pól wyboru.
Podsumowując, Autoptimize to narzędzie służące do kompleksowej optymalizacji wydajności strony. Jego główną zaletą jest łatwość obsługi przy jednoczesnej skuteczności działania. W kolejnych częściach artykułu przyjrzymy się bliżej poszczególnym funkcjom wtyczki oraz jej mocnym i słabszym stronom.
Główne funkcjonalności Autoptimize
Minifikacja i agregacja plików CSS, JS oraz HTML
Podstawową rolą Autoptimize jest minifikacja kodu. Polega ona na usunięciu z plików CSS, JavaScript oraz HTML zbędnych elementów, takich jak białe znaki czy komentarze. W efekcie pliki stają się lżejsze i szybciej przesyłane między serwerem a przeglądarką użytkownika. Kolejnym istotnym procesem jest łączenie – Autoptimize może połączyć wiele małych plików CSS lub JS w jeden większy. Przeglądarka musi wtedy wykonać mniej zapytań, co redukuje obciążenie serwera i sprawia, że strona działa płynniej.
W ustawieniach wtyczki użytkownik może łatwo włączyć lub wyłączyć minifikację oraz agregację poszczególnych typów plików (CSS/JS). Autoptimize automatycznie zapisuje wynik połączonych plików w pamięci podręcznej. Podczas kolejnej wizyty na stronie pliki te są pobierane z pamięci podręcznej wtyczki, co znacząco skraca czas ładowania. W ten sposób strona staje się „lżejsza” dla przeglądarek.
Optymalizacja obrazów i leniwe ładowanie
Obrazy stanowią często największą część rozmiaru strony, dlatego Autoptimize oferuje funkcję leniwego ładowania grafik. Po aktywacji tej opcji obrazy znajdujące się poza widocznym obszarem strony (below the fold) ładowane są dopiero w momencie, gdy użytkownik przewinie do nich witrynę. Dzięki temu podczas początkowego wyświetlania strony pobierana jest mniejsza ilość danych, co skraca czas pierwszego wczytania witryny.
Co więcej, Autoptimize potrafi współpracować z nowoczesnymi formatami graficznymi. Obsługuje WebP i AVIF, które dzięki lepszej kompresji niż tradycyjne JPEG czy PNG jeszcze bardziej zmniejszają rozmiar plików. Jeśli Twoje obrazy są przygotowane w tych formatach, wtyczka poprawnie je obsłuży i zoptymalizuje ich ładowanie. Efektem jest szybsze wyświetlanie zdjęć na stronie przy zachowaniu ich jakości.
Optymalizacja czcionek i usuwanie niepotrzebnych elementów
W przypadku stron korzystających z czcionek Google Autoptimize udostępnia różne sposoby ich ładowania. Można na przykład połączyć i wczytać czcionki w sekcji nagłówka strony lub załadować je asynchronicznie. Dzięki temu przeglądarka nie musi wykonywać wielu żądań do zewnętrznych serwerów zaraz na początku ładowania strony, co może przyspieszyć wyświetlenie tekstu.
Dodatkowo wtyczka pozwala usunąć różne domyślne elementy WordPressa, które mogą spowalniać działanie witryny. Przykładem jest standardowy skrypt obsługi emotikon (emoji). Jeśli wyłączymy tę opcję, zbędny kod HTML nie będzie dołączany do stron, co w niektórych przypadkach może podnieść wydajność. Podobnie można wyłączyć inne nieużywane skrypty i style, co sprawia, że strona staje się prostsza i szybsza.
Zaawansowane ustawienia i dodatki
Autoptimize oferuje również zaawansowane narzędzia dla bardziej doświadczonych użytkowników. Autoptimize oferuje również zaawansowane narzędzia dla bardziej doświadczonych użytkowników. Możliwości zaawansowane obejmują m.in.:
- Wykluczanie plików: Możliwość wykluczenia plików CSS/JS, które nie powinny być optymalizowane.
- Własne fragmenty kodu: Umożliwia dodanie własnych stylów lub skryptów do procesu agregacji.
- API dla deweloperów: Interfejs pozwalający na głębszą integrację i automatyzację procesów optymalizacyjnych.
Deweloperzy mogą korzystać z udostępnionego API, aby lepiej zintegrować wtyczkę z innymi elementami strony lub dodatkowymi narzędziami. Przykładowo, można automatycznie generować i wstrzykiwać styl CSS, który jest potrzebny do natychmiastowego wyświetlenia widocznej części strony (tzw. critical CSS). Takie funkcje są bardziej skomplikowane, ale pozwalają na jeszcze głębsze przyspieszenie ładowania witryny.
Zalety korzystania z Autoptimize
Przyspieszenie ładowania strony
Najważniejszą korzyścią płynącą z użycia Autoptimize jest skrócenie czasu wczytywania się witryny. Dzięki minifikacji i agregacji plików strona potrzebuje przesyłać mniej danych między serwerem a przeglądarką. Z kolei leniwe ładowanie obrazów sprawia, że zawartość pojawia się szybciej, zwłaszcza gdy na stronie jest dużo zdjęć. W praktyce oznacza to, że użytkownik szybciej zobaczy pierwszą zawartość strony, co pozytywnie wpływa na doświadczenia osób odwiedzających.
Szybkość strony jest również ważnym czynnikiem w wynikach wyszukiwania. Strony, które szybko się ładują, często uzyskują lepsze oceny w narzędziach do analizy wydajności (PageSpeed Insights itp.) i mogą zyskać wyższą pozycję w Google. Dlatego optymalizacja zasobów strony pomaga nie tylko użytkownikom, ale i wpływa korzystnie na SEO.
Łatwa konfiguracja i uniwersalność
Interfejs Autoptimize jest przejrzysty i intuicyjny. W większości przypadków wystarczy zaznaczyć kilka opcji (np. minifikację HTML, CSS i JS) i zapisać zmiany. Dzięki temu nawet mniej doświadczeni użytkownicy poradzą sobie z podstawową konfiguracją. Wtyczka jest też wystarczająco elastyczna, by dostosować ją do różnych potrzeb – od małego bloga po rozbudowany sklep.
Kolejną zaletą jest kompatybilność z popularnymi wtyczkami i motywami. Autoptimize dobrze współpracuje z narzędziami do buforowania stron (cache), jak np. W3 Total Cache czy WP Super Cache. Oznacza to, że można równocześnie korzystać z Autoptimize i zewnętrznych wtyczek cache, co pozwala na uzyskanie maksymalnego efektu przyspieszającego pracę witryny.
Bezpłatność i wsparcie społeczności
Podstawowa wersja Autoptimize jest całkowicie bezpłatna. Można ją pobrać bezpośrednio z repozytorium WordPressa i zainstalować bez opłat. Pomimo braku opłaty wtyczka oferuje bardzo rozbudowane możliwości, które często wystarczają do znacznego usprawnienia działania strony. Jest to więc atrakcyjne rozwiązanie zarówno dla małych blogerów, jak i właścicieli sklepów, którzy chcą zadbać o wydajność przy minimalnym koszcie.
Dużym plusem jest także aktywność społeczności i deweloperów. Wtyczka posiada wiele pozytywnych opinii od użytkowników, a autorzy regularnie udostępniają aktualizacje i nowe funkcje. Dzięki temu można być pewnym, że Autoptimize jest bezpieczne, zgodne z najnowszymi standardami i szybko reaguje na ewentualne problemy lub nowinki techniczne.
Wady i ograniczenia Autoptimize
Brak buforowania całych stron
Autoptimize zajmuje się wyłącznie optymalizacją kodu i zasobów, ale nie oferuje pełnego buforowania (cache) strony. Oznacza to, że po stronie serwera nie będzie przechowywane gotowe, wstępnie wygenerowane strony HTML dla odwiedzających. Jeśli zależy Ci na zapisaniu gotowej wersji strony w pamięci podręcznej, należy dodatkowo zainstalować wtyczkę do cache’u. W praktyce najlepsze efekty daje połączenie Autoptimize z taką wtyczką.
Możliwość konfliktów
Podczas minifikacji i łączenia plików mogą wystąpić problemy ze zgodnością. Niektóre skrypty lub style mogą być napisane w sposób, który nie współpracuje ze sobą po połączeniu. W rezultacie połączenie plików może spowodować błędne działanie elementów strony. Dlatego ważne jest, aby po aktywacji Autoptimize dokładnie przetestować stronę pod kątem błędów. Jeśli jakaś funkcja przestanie działać poprawnie, można wykluczyć dany plik z optymalizacji, korzystając z ustawień wtyczki.
Dodatkowym ograniczeniem jest fakt, że zaawansowane ustawienia mogą wymagać pewnej wiedzy technicznej. Dla osób, które dopiero zaczynają przygodę z optymalizacją, może być trudno zrozumieć wszystkie opcje. Na przykład dodanie własnego critical CSS albo wyłączenie konkretnych elementów wymaga orientacji w działaniu strony oraz podstaw programowania.
Ograniczone możliwości optymalizacji obrazów w wersji darmowej
Chociaż Autoptimize oferuje leniwe ładowanie grafik i wsparcie dla nowoczesnych formatów, to nie posiada pełnych narzędzi do kompresji i edycji zdjęć w wersji podstawowej. Nie zredukuje rozmiaru obrazów tak bardzo, jak np. specjalistyczne wtyczki do optymalizacji obrazów (TinyPNG, ShortPixel itp.). Oznacza to, że wciąż warto samodzielnie przygotowywać grafiki (np. kompresować je przed wrzuceniem na stronę) lub używać dodatkowego rozszerzenia do obrazów, jeżeli zależy Ci na jeszcze lepszej wydajności.
Darmowa czy płatna wersja Autoptimize?
Wersja bezpłatna
Główną edycję Autoptimize możesz pobrać i używać zupełnie za darmo. Wersja darmowa zawiera większość funkcji opisanych powyżej – minifikację kodu, agregację plików, leniwe ładowanie obrazów czy optymalizację czcionek. Nie wymaga żadnych opłat ani subskrypcji, co czyni ją dostępną dla każdego. Dla większości stron jest to wystarczające rozwiązanie do poprawy wydajności.
Instalacja odbywa się standardowo poprzez panel WordPressa lub ręczne wgranie pliku ZIP do folderu wtyczek. Po aktywacji wystarczy wybrać opcje, które Cię interesują. Darmowa wersja Autoptimize nie ma żadnych limitów czasowych ani trybów próbnych – jest pełnowartościowym produktem.
Autoptimize Pro (wersja płatna)
Twórcy Autoptimize oferują także wersję Premium (Pro), która jest rozszerzeniem płatnym. Wersja Pro zawiera między innymi:
- Automatyczne generowanie critical CSS, czyli najważniejszych stylów do szybkiego renderowania strony.
- Wbudowane buforowanie całych stron (page caching), co pozwala serwować gotowe strony HTML.
- Zaawansowana optymalizacja obrazów (masowa kompresja oraz generowanie formatów WebP na żywo).
- Integracja z siecią CDN (systemem dostarczania treści), by przyspieszyć czas dostępu do zasobów.
- Dodatkowe opcje „booster”, umożliwiające jeszcze większe przyspieszenie witryny.
Ważne jest jednak, że korzystanie z Autoptimize Pro wiąże się z kosztami. Użytkownik musi wykupić subskrypcję na rok lub dłużej, aby mieć dostęp do tych ulepszonych narzędzi. Dla wielu małych stron podstawowa wersja nadal będzie wystarczająca, ale duże serwisy, które obsługują dużo ruchu i chcą maksymalnej wydajności, mogą uznać wersję płatną za wartościowy dodatek.
Kiedy warto rozważyć wersję płatną?
Przejście na Autoptimize Pro warto rozważyć, gdy bezpłatna edycja przestanie wystarczać. Na przykład, jeśli prowadzisz duży sklep internetowy z wieloma zdjęciami, dodatkowe funkcje optymalizacji obrazów mogą się bardzo przydać. Również firmy, które potrzebują maksymalnej szybkości i wygody (np. automatyczne generowanie krytycznego CSS), mogą skorzystać z wersji płatnej.
Jeśli jednak dopiero zaczynasz optymalizację swojej strony, możesz pozostać przy darmowym wydaniu. Połączenie Autoptimize z bezpłatną wtyczką do buforowania stron często przynosi efekty zbliżone do tych z płatnych rozwiązań. Warto wypróbować najpierw możliwości wersji bezpłatnej, a zakup subskrypcji rozważyć dopiero w razie potrzeby.
Podsumowanie i rekomendacje
Najważniejsze wnioski
Autoptimize jest solidnym narzędziem pomagającym przyspieszyć stronę WordPress. Dzięki minifikacji i agregacji zasobów potrafi znacznie zmniejszyć ilość przesyłanych danych, a leniwe ładowanie obrazów dodatkowo skraca czas renderowania strony dla odwiedzających. Podstawowa wersja jest bezpłatna i oferuje większość potrzebnych funkcji optymalizacyjnych.
Wtyczka jest przyjazna dla użytkownika i kompatybilna z popularnymi motywami oraz innymi pluginami, co sprawia, że można ją wykorzystać praktycznie na każdej witrynie. Liczne pozytywne opinie i aktywne wsparcie świadczą o wiarygodności tego rozwiązania.
Rekomendacje i porady
Aby w pełni wykorzystać możliwości Autoptimize, zalecamy najpierw uruchomić podstawowe opcje (minifikacja HTML, CSS, JS i lazy loading obrazów), a następnie dokładnie przetestować stronę pod kątem błędów. Jeśli wszystko działa poprawnie, możesz dodatkowo eksperymentować z zaawansowanymi ustawieniami, takimi jak krytyczne CSS czy optymalizacja czcionek.
Pamiętaj, że Autoptimize nie zastępuje wtyczki do buforowania stron. W celu uzyskania największego przyspieszenia warto użyć go razem z rozbudowanym systemem cache (np. wbudowanym w hosting lub zewnętrzną wtyczką). Dzięki takim połączeniom poprawisz płynność działania witryny i zwiększysz komfort użytkowników.
Dodatkowo, co jakiś czas sprawdzaj aktualizacje wtyczki i nowości od jej twórców. Nowe wersje mogą wprowadzać kolejne usprawnienia. W przypadku bardzo dużych projektów warto rozważyć wersję Pro lub inne narzędzia wspomagające. Jednak nawet bez płatnych dodatków Autoptimize stanowi dobrą inwestycję czasu, ponieważ poprawia wydajność bez potrzeby programowania czy głębokiej wiedzy technicznej.
Podsumowując, Autoptimize sprawdza się jako skuteczna wtyczka przyspieszająca działanie stron WordPress. Jest łatwa w obsłudze, a jednocześnie daje wymierne korzyści zarówno blogerom, jak i właścicielom sklepów internetowych. Warto sięgnąć po nią jako pierwszy krok w optymalizacji wydajności strony.